Проблема при пересборке glibc [НЕ РЕШАЕМА]
lapoty 10 апреля, 2013 - 19:50
Ну в общем вот такая пакость:
ничего полезного
Когда я регался на сайте, мне пришло письмо с посьбой прочитать FAQ сайта. Но я ленив, люблю халяву и не люблю думать - поэтому я не стал этого делать
отредактировал slepnoga
Помогите побороть, что с этим делать не знаю...
»
- Для комментирования войдите или зарегистрируйтесь

Цитата:Когда я регался на
Очень "ценные" воспоминания, оказывается этот ресурс создан именно для подобных "мемуаров", а я по наивности своей думал что тут и в самом деле могут помочь...
Русский форум - бессмысленный и беспощадный.
Повторно
Вот такие грабли с пересборкой glibc:
make[2]: *** [/var/tmp/portage/sys-libs/glibc-2.15-r3/work/build-default-i686-pc-linux-gnu-nptl/elf/ld.so] Ошибка 1 make[2]: Выход из каталога `/var/tmp/portage/sys-libs/glibc-2.15-r3/work/glibc-2.15/elf' make[1]: *** [elf/subdir_lib] Ошибка 2 make[1]: Выход из каталога `/var/tmp/portage/sys-libs/glibc-2.15-r3/work/glibc-2.15' make: *** [all] Ошибка 2 emake failed * ERROR: sys-libs/glibc-2.15-r3 failed (compile phase): * make for default failed * * Call stack: * ebuild.sh, line 93: Called src_compile * environment, line 3210: Called eblit-run 'src_compile' * environment, line 823: Called eblit-glibc-src_compile * src_compile.eblit, line 253: Called toolchain-glibc_src_compile * src_compile.eblit, line 152: Called die * The specific snippet of code: * emake || die "make for ${ABI} failed" * * If you need support, post the output of `emerge --info '=sys-libs/glibc-2.15-r3'`, * the complete build log and the output of `emerge -pqv '=sys-libs/glibc-2.15-r3'`. * The complete build log is located at '/var/tmp/portage/sys-libs/glibc-2.15-r3/temp/build.log'. * The ebuild environment file is located at '/var/tmp/portage/sys-libs/glibc-2.15-r3/temp/environment'. * Working directory: '/var/tmp/portage/sys-libs/glibc-2.15-r3/work/build-default-i686-pc-linux-gnu-nptl' * S: '/var/tmp/portage/sys-libs/glibc-2.15-r3/work/glibc-2.15' >>> Failed to emerge sys-libs/glibc-2.15-r3, Log file: >>> '/var/tmp/portage/sys-libs/glibc-2.15-r3/temp/build.log' * Regenerating GNU info directory index... * Processed 100 info files.Кто знает, пожалуйста, помогите или хотя бы подскажите как это побороть
Русский форум - бессмысленный и беспощадный.
Ну почему вы не читаете, то,
Ну почему вы не читаете, то, что вам пишут на экране ?
kostik87 написал(а): Ну
Так выкладывал вывод emerge --info, но шибко ностальжирующий модер потер и наляпал своих воспоминаний...
Попробую еще раз:
# emerge --info '=sys-libs/glibc-2.15-r3' Portage 2.1.11.55 (default/linux/x86/13.0, gcc-4.6.3, glibc-2.15-r3, 3.7.10-gentoo i686) ================================================================= System Settings ================================================================= System uname: KiB Mem: 1024440 total, 351768 free KiB Swap: 996024 total, 994148 free Timestamp of tree: Wed, 10 Apr 2013 15:30:01 +0000 ld GNU ld (GNU Binutils) 2.22 app-shells/bash: 4.2_p37 dev-lang/python: 2.7.3-r3, 3.2.3-r2 dev-util/pkgconfig: 0.28 sys-apps/baselayout: 2.1-r1 sys-apps/openrc: 0.11.8 sys-apps/sandbox: 2.5 sys-devel/autoconf: 2.13, 2.69 sys-devel/automake: 1.10.3, 1.11.6, 1.12.6 sys-devel/binutils: 2.22-r1 sys-devel/gcc: 4.6.3 sys-devel/gcc-config: 1.7.3 sys-devel/libtool: 2.4-r1 sys-devel/make: 3.82-r4 sys-kernel/linux-headers: 3.7 (virtual/os-headers) sys-libs/glibc: 2.15-r3 Repositories: gentoo ACCEPT_KEYWORDS="x86" ACCEPT_LICENSE="* -@EULA" CBUILD="i686-pc-linux-gnu" CFLAGS="-O2 -march=native -pipe" CHOST="i686-pc-linux-gnu" CONFIG_PROTECT="/etc" CONFIG_PROTECT_MASK="/etc/ca-certificates.conf /etc/env.d /etc/fonts/fonts.conf /etc/gconf /etc/gentoo-release /etc/sandbox.d /etc/terminfo" CXXFLAGS="-O2 -march=native -pipe" DISTDIR="/home/gentoo/distfiles" FCFLAGS="-O2 -march=i686 -pipe" FEATURES="assume-digests binpkg-logs config-protect-if-modified distlocks ebuild-locks fixlafiles merge-sync news parallel-fetch protect-owned sandbox sfperms strict unknown-features-warn unmerge-logs unmerge-orphans userfetch" FFLAGS="-O2 -march=i686 -pipe" GENTOO_MIRRORS="http://distfiles.gentoo.org" LANG="ru_RU.UTF-8" LC_ALL="" LDFLAGS="-Wl,-O1 -Wl,--as-needed" MAKEOPTS="-j3" PKGDIR="/home/gentoo/packages" PORTAGE_CONFIGROOT="/" PORTAGE_RSYNC_OPTS="--recursive --links --safe-links --perms --times --compress --force --whole-file --delete --stats --human-readable --timeout=180 --exclude=/distfiles --exclude=/local --exclude=/packages" PORTAGE_TMPDIR="/var/tmp" PORTDIR="/usr/portage" PORTDIR_OVERLAY="" SYNC="rsync://rsync.gentoo.org/gentoo-portage" USE="acl acpi berkdb bzip2 cli cracklib crypt cxx dbus dri dri2 eselect fortran gdbm gpm iconv l10n modules mudflap mxx ncurses nls nptl ntpl openmp pam pcre readline session sse sse2 ssl ssse3 symlink tcpd unicode utf8 x86 xcomposite zlib" ABI_X86="32" ALSA_CARDS="ali5451 als4000 atiixp atiixp-modem bt87x ca0106 cmipci emu10k1 emu10k1x ens1370 ens1371 es1938 es1968 fm801 hda-intel intel8x0 intel8x0m maestro3 trident usb-audio via82xx via82xx-modem ymfpci" ALSA_PCM_PLUGINS="adpcm alaw asym copy dmix dshare dsnoop empty extplug file hooks iec958 ioplug ladspa lfloat linear meter mmap_emul mulaw multi null plug rate route share shm softvol" APACHE2_MODULES="authn_core authz_core socache_shmcb unixd actions alias auth_basic authn_alias authn_anon authn_dbm authn_default authn_file authz_dbm authz_default authz_groupfile authz_host authz_owner authz_user autoindex cache cgi cgid dav dav_fs dav_lock deflate dir disk_cache env expires ext_filter file_cache filter headers include info log_config logio mem_cache mime mime_magic negotiation rewrite setenvif speling status unique_id userdir usertrack vhost_alias" CALLIGRA_FEATURES="kexi words flow plan sheets stage tables krita karbon braindump" CAMERAS="ptp2" COLLECTD_PLUGINS="df interface irq load memory rrdtool swap syslog" ELIBC="glibc" GPSD_PROTOCOLS="ashtech aivdm earthmate evermore fv18 garmin garmintxt gpsclock itrax mtk3301 nmea ntrip navcom oceanserver oldstyle oncore rtcm104v2 rtcm104v3 sirf superstar2 timing tsip tripmate tnt ubx" INPUT_DEVICES="keyboard mouse evdev" KERNEL="linux" LCD_DEVICES="bayrad cfontz cfontz633 glk hd44780 lb216 lcdm001 mtxorb ncurses text" LIBREOFFICE_EXTENSIONS="presenter-console presenter-minimizer" LINGUAS="ru en" OFFICE_IMPLEMENTATION="libreoffice" PHP_TARGETS="php5-3" PYTHON_SINGLE_TARGET="python2_7" PYTHON_TARGETS="python2_7 python3_2" RUBY_TARGETS="ruby18 ruby19" USERLAND="GNU" VIDEO_CARDS="intel" XTABLES_ADDONS="quota2 psd pknock lscan length2 ipv4options ipset ipp2p iface geoip fuzzy condition tee tarpit sysrq steal rawnat logmark ipmark dhcpmac delude chaos account" Unset: CPPFLAGS, CTARGET, EMERGE_DEFAULT_OPTS, INSTALL_MASK, PORTAGE_BUNZIP2_COMMAND, PORTAGE_COMPRESS, PORTAGE_COMPRESS_FLAGS, PORTAGE_RSYNC_EXTRA_OPTS, USE_PYTHON ================================================================= Package Settings ================================================================= sys-libs/glibc-2.15-r3 was built with the following: USE="(hardened) -debug -gd (-multilib) -profile (-selinux) -vanilla" CFLAGS="-march=i686 -pipe -O2 -fno-strict-aliasing -fno-stack-protector" CXXFLAGS="-march=i686 -pipe -O2 -fno-strict-aliasing" gentoo ~ # emerge -pqv '=sys-libs/glibc-2.15-r3' [ebuild R ] sys-libs/glibc-2.15-r3 USE="-debug -gd (-hardened*) (-multilib) -profile (-selinux) -vanilla" * IMPORTANT: 5 news items need reading for repository 'gentoo'. * Use eselect news to read news items. gentoo ~ #Костик, будьте добры, ткните пожалуйста меня носом в то, что я должен увидеть и исправить
Русский форум - бессмысленный и беспощадный.
Цитата: Так выкладывал вывод
Так как бы правильно всё сделал. Если бы вы почитали FAQ, то увидели, что в FAQ указано помещать большие куски логи на paste сервис, а сюда помещать только ссылки. Что бы узнать что такое "paste сервис" сходите в google.
Кроме того читайте внимательно то, что написано в тексте, что я вам скопировал. Вас просят:
Если вам нужна помощь поместите вывод 'emerge --info '=sys-libs/glibc-2.15-r3'', запятая
полный лог сборки и вывод `emerge -pqv '=sys-libs/glibc-2.15-r3'`.
Полный лог сборки расположен в '/var/tmp/portage/sys-libs/glibc-2.15-r3/temp/build.log'.
kostik87 написал(а): Так как
Не владею я такими тонкостями, кроме того, тут полно тем с "простынями" куда побольше моей.. и ничего, жЫвут себе и никому не мешают.
Прочитал (благодаря вам), кое что, как видите, выложил... то что большего объема, побоялся.
Ну так как, вы можете помочь или нет?
Русский форум - бессмысленный и беспощадный.
Цитата:Не владею я такими
Нет, ну если вам трудно открыть google, ввести поисковый запрос "paste сервис" и перейти по 2-3 первым ссылкам, что бы понять что это такое, кроме того одна из них и будет ссылкой на один из paste сервисов, тогда да, всё понятно. Это сложно http://lmgtfy.com/?q=paste+%D1%81%D0%B5%D1%80%D0%B2%D0%B8%D1%81 .
Это не отменяет факта необходимости следовать правилам.
Этого недостаточно.
Как раз в большем и есть в основном необходимый материал и поэтому его и надо выкладывать на paste сервис.
Без всего стандартного набора врядли. Кроме все прочего ответьте из какой системы вы ставите Gentoo ?
Нужно выложить большой кусок лога или конфигурационного файла! Или даже картинку. Как поступить?
kostik87 написал(а): Без
Спасибо, я попробую это завтра осилить и выложить все необходимое. И еще, я не совсем не понял что значит "из какой системы" ставлю Gentoo, что имеется ввиду, железо, релиз?
Русский форум - бессмысленный и беспощадный.
Имеется ввиду в какую Linux
Имеется ввиду в какую Linux систему вы загрузились и производите установку Gentoo. А иеперь посчитайте сколько лишних сообщений в теме вы наплодили из-за нежелания читать faq и то, что вам пишет на экране система.
kostik87 написал(а):Имеется
Вот эту stage3-i686-hardened-20130326.tar.bz2, в общем то вполне тривиальное действие emerge -e world после установки системы вызывает вот такую неожиданную бяку с пересборкой glibc ... проблема не решилась, имхую все дело в hardened.. в общем забил и поставил amd64 не hardened естественно, повышенная (завышенная) безопасность мне не актуальна.. все прекрасно установилось и пересобралось
Какой в этом смысл? Разве от стольких "лишних сообщений в теме" этот итак весьма не дружественный к пользователям ресурс заглючило? Или у кого-то внезапный рак мозга начался? Я же тут не писал о том как соседку за сиськи дергаю иногда по ночам или что-то в подобном роде. По проще надо быть, все люди и все с разными способностями и пр... Ладно ...хоть вы так и не помогли, но по любому вам персонально от меня большое спасибо за отзывчивость..
Русский форум - бессмысленный и беспощадный.
lapoty написал(а): Какой в
Ресурсу совершенно ничего не сделается, от пары десятков бессмысленных сообщений. Но тут есть вопрос. Ты выбрал один из самых сложных для установки дистрибутивов(более того - ещё и его более сложный "укреплённый" вариант), столкнулся с проблемой, и даже не читая что тебе сообщил пакетный менеджер, выложил всё это на форум, чтобы первый попавшийся костик прочитал его за тебя, и клещами из тебя вытаскивал то, что должно было быть самом первом посте. Эти сообщения заняли большую часть переписки, а ты потом поворчал о недружелюбности ресурса и пометил тему как "нерешаемо". Такое поведение конечно же вызвало во всех посетителях дикий энтузиазм и желание тебе помочь, но из-за отсутствия домашнего адреса в в твоём профиле(а также по причине ухода в отпуск дежурного телепата), группа быстрого реагирования к сожалению не смогла немедленно выехать для устранения проблем на место. Так и живём.
Цитата: столкнулся с
Костик нужно писать с большой буквы, это всё же имя, а не ник, ник можно писать как хочется. А так спасибо за поддержку.
Не знаешь, почему нет сборки stage3-i686, а только stage3-i486 ?
http://distfiles.gentoo.org/releases/x86/current-stage3/default/default/20130326/
kostik87
я и писал как ник, даже не особо конкретный ник, потому и не писал целиком. Возможно стоило взять кусок фразы с ником в кавычки. Просто, ты в последнее время чуть ли не в каждой теме отмечаешься...
Давно же я x86 систему не ставил :) Впрочем, что 486 что 686 - это можно менять на этапе сборки. В автобилдах, лежит.
http://distfiles.gentoo.org/releases/x86/autobuilds/current-stage3-i686/
Цитата: я и писал как ник,
В контексте этой темы это не совсем похоже на указание ника.
Как вариант.
Ну что поделать, отчасти появилось свободное время во время работы, периодически захожу, с другой стороны можно сказать, что работы стало меньше.
Так hardened, при чём в подразделе default, где должен лежать не hardened сборка stage3.
Не hardened сборка есть только за 5 марта 2013 года http://distfiles.gentoo.org/releases/x86/autobuilds/20130305/default/20130305/ .
Цитата: Вот эту
В эту систему вы не загрузились, выполнили chroot из LiveCD системы. Кроме того вы скачали stage3 hardened системы, а профиль выбрали обычный.
Отсюда, скорее всего и все проблемы, либо выбирайте hardened профиль и обновляйте систему либо скачивайте не hardened stage3 и выбирайте уже обычный профиль.
Вы считаете, что кто-то должен читать массу ваших сообщений, в которых содержатся лишь препирательства на тему, что вы не можете прочитать FAQ и вывод emerge и уже затем сделать так, как надо. В общем вы сами находите себе проблемы по невнимательности и не желании читать и отбиваете желание вам помочь у других пользователей форума.
Товарищи админы!!!А каким
Товарищи админы!!!
А каким боком получилось, что ТС имеет аккаунт со стажем более 4 лет ???!!!! []-[] а по факту....
может как-то стоит некро-аккаунты удалять по delayed-time принципу(или еще как) ?
知る者は言わず言う者は知らず
"Бабло, побеждает даже зло"
http://gentoo.ru/node/14237#c
http://gentoo.ru/node/14237#comment-99404
дык это же бабёр из бабруйска
Compute:
Bosch M2.8.1 -> custom Bosch M2.8.3 clone from Russia.
Speed about 260 km,Ram 2 pers.,HDD - 70 kg,210 FLOPS ;)
.
Это еще зачем? Стаж моего аккаунта более 5 лет. И я не так уж часто пишу на форуме. Мой аккаунт из-за этого нужно удалить? Что за бред?
draft3r написал(а): Товарищи
А вам что, припекает от этого?
.
Как предлагаешь отслеживать (с учётом того, что аккаунт может использоваться и как исключительно xmpp, и для удобства чтения)?
:wq
--
Live free or die
Anarchist
Как минимум предлагаю отслеживать по факту, чтобы аккаунт соответствовал действительности, а не передавался не пойми кому, которым нужно все объяснять с нуля, при 4-х летнем аккаунте. От этого же напрямую зависит ответ.
Лирика:
Может кто-то и хотел бы помочь, да вот смотрит, а там еще совсем "зеленый" и "играть с ним в объяснялки" желания у него
нет, и прошел мимо, так сказать. А так можно было бы глянуть на аккаунт и ответить в "двух словах", к примеру для сравнения.
Я всегда за раздельное питание: мухи отдельно, котлеты отдельно. ;)
Нравится подобный зоопарк - пожалуйста, мое мнение, что это как минимум .... . Хотя, дело ваше - хозяин-барин. У меня и своих проблем хватает ;)
知る者は言わず言う者は知らず
"Бабло, побеждает даже зло"
.
Цитированные воспоминания, я считаю, просто прекрасно коррелируеют с
http://gentoo.ru/node/26986#comment-200706
в конъюнкции с http://gentoo.ru/content/kak-pravilno-pisat-alsaalza-driverdrova-tspiptcp-i-p-vindavsvantuzvinyuk
:wq
--
Live free or die
девочки, не ссорьтесь ©
девочки, не ссорьтесь ©
С кем ? :) Если челу неча
С кем ? :) Если челу неча ответить то он начинает постить прошлые цитаты и ссылки на "правила" ( которых вообще то нет ) . ссорится по этому поводу смешно, тем более с индивидом с такой психикой , как у вышеозначенного товарича.
Compute:
Bosch M2.8.1 -> custom Bosch M2.8.3 clone from Russia.
Speed about 260 km,Ram 2 pers.,HDD - 70 kg,210 FLOPS ;)
/
Да...
Индикатор ЧСВ на ноге зашкалило.
Реакция сего деятеля на напоминание ему его же слов феерически прекрасна.
Но неспособность отличить FAQ от "правил" (про оперативность забвения собственных аппеляций к оным "правилам" нога успел забыть) ещё нагляднее демонстрирует действительную цену стремления сего индивида к классификации себя в качестве нормы.
Но и это ещё не всё...
Продолжим восхищение неспособностью сего индивидуума к адекватной настройке своей рабочей станции (и не только), усугубляемой восхитительными навыками концентрации внимания (сколько дней провисел дубль его последней записи в бложеке? унылая попытка высосать из пальца оскорбление оппонента в этой теме показывает, что урок не был усвоен)
:wq
--
Live free or die
.
Мля, как же вы оба надоели!, мож, хватит, а?! Идите уже в личку на... (отточено цензурой)
Админы, посадите обоих блудословов в ридонли, наконец!!!
Мы тоже не всего читали Шнитке!.. © В. Вишневский
MOAR DRAMA!!!
MOAR DRAMA!!!